TMX-U diagnostic system

Using data from the TMX-U diagnostic system, the production of sloshing ions has already been verified and the formation of electron thermal barriers is presently being investigated on the Tandem Mirror Experiment-Upgrade (TMX-U) at Lawrence Livermore National Laboratory. The TMX-U diagnostics are made up of the earlier TMX complement of diagnostics that determine confinement, microstability, and low-frequency stability, plus diagnostic instrumentation that measures electron parameters associated with mirror-confined electrons. This paper describes the three subsystems within the TMX-U diagnostic system: (1) the diagnostic facility (shot leader console, data cable system, and diagnostic timing system); (2) the individual diagnostic instruments that measure plasma and machine parameters; and (3) the data-acquisition and -analysis computer.
